Using the Assembled
Attachments
Using the Stick Mixer Motor with
Food Processing Bowl and
Processing Blade
Ensure the processing blade is
completely and correctly assembled
as detailed prior.
1. Insert the power plug into a 230V
or 240V power outlet and turn the
power on.
2. Place the processing blade into
the processing bowl as previously
directed.
3. Place ingredients to be processed
into the processing bowl.
NOTE:
Kambrook recommends a
maximum of 1 litre of liquid be put
inside the processing bowl.
4. Lock the lid securely into place
and attach Stick Mixer motor.
NOTE:
Always ensure the food
processing lid is securely locked in
place before operating the food
processing bowl.
5. Using the Variable Speed Control
Dial located at the top of the
Stick Mixer motor, start by setting
the dial to a low speed setting
and then, if required adjust to a
higher speed setting depending
on what the recipe suggests.
6. Press and hold down the ‘ON’
button to turn the Stick Mixer
motor on and start processing.
7. Press and hold down the ‘TURBO’
speed button when an extra burst
of power is required.
8. When processing has finished,
switch off the motor by releasing
the ‘ON’ or ‘TURBO’ speed
button, switch off at the power
outlet and remove the power
plug from the outlet.
9. Release the Stick Mixer motor
from the processing bowl lid
and remove the lid from the
processing bowl following the
instructions on page 22 under
section 'To Detach the Stick Mixer
Motor and Processing Bowl Lid'.
Carefully remove the processing
blade from the bowl, refer to
page 22 under section 'Remove
the Processing Blade from the
Processing Bowl'.
10. Remove the foodstuffs from
inside the processing bowl using
a spatula.
11. Clean the food processor bowl
and processing blade as per
the Care, Cleaning and Storage
Instructions on page 30.
Recommendations when Using
the Stick Mixer with Processing
Blade and Bowl
• Do not operate your Stick Mixer
when the processing bowl is empty.
Ensure the processing blade is in
place before adding foodstuffs into
the processing bowl.
• When processing, cut food into
uniform sizes to ensure quicker,
even and more consistent results.
• For effective processing, press the
‘ON’ or ‘TURBO’ speed button a
few times in succession; this will
create a rapid pulse action.
